Job Summary Job Description What is the opportunity? The Marketing Automation Program Lead is responsible for helping build and grow the Salesforce Marketing Cloud system through strategic digital marketing initiatives. The Lead will partner with business stakeholders, marketing strategists, Salesforce CoE, and digital measurement teams to brainstorm, gather requirements, design, develop and implement best-in-class targeted campaigns utilizing Salesforce Marketing Cloud. As part of our fast-paced, growing marketing organization our ideal candidate will be energetic, a self-starter, and possess a detailed focus that will support the marketing organization. What will you do? Campaign Strategy (50%) Act as the primary point of contact for business partners and collaboration point across the organization on campaign requests ensuring each campaign utilizes industry best practices, is measurable, and has relevant KPIs. Develop and maintain the Salesforce Marketing Cloud roadmap, aligning it with overall business objectives and marketing strategies. Prioritize and maintain initiatives on the roadmap, ensuring resource allocation and overall program objectives are met. Define project scope, goals, and deliverables in collaboration with senior management and stakeholders. Make informed decisions on project deliverables, timelines, and resources to ensure successful completion. Oversee project execution, ensuring all deliverables meet quality standards and are delivered on time. Address and resolve any issues or roadblocks that may arise during project implementation. Translating ideas into actionable deliverables that contribute to adoption of Salesforce Marketing Cloud system and continued platform growth. Lead Automation program by making decision to support the strategic direction of the organization. Technical (30%) Build, test and deploy email campaigns within Salesforce Marketing Cloud and Distributed Marketing. Partner with agency partner and Technical Specialists on requirements, development, and QA for projects where applicable. Develop and edit email templates within Salesforce Marketing Cloud Troubleshoot technical issues related to HTML templates, email testing, list segmentation and all other areas of email execution. Optimization & Reporting (20%) Use data and analytics to provide insights and recommendations for optimizing marketing strategies and campaigns. Prepare and present regular reports and updates to stakeholders, highlighting key achievements, challenges, and areas for improvement. Stay up to date with the latest trends, technologies, and best practices in digital marketing and Salesforce Marketing Cloud. Continuously evaluate and improve marketing processes, tools, and techniques to enhance efficiency and effectiveness. Implement feedback loops and performance metrics to drive ongoing optimization and innovation in marketing initiatives. What do you need to succeed? Must-have Bachelor's degree 5+ years experiences with marketing automation platforms (Salesforce Marketing Cloud) 3+ years of experience with Salesforce Demonstrated experience developing marketing strategies and programs. Proven dedication to and focus on client service and satisfaction. Exceptional project management skills. Excellent interpersonal and communication skills to direct, motivate and persuade. Self-starter who can make decisions independently. Detailed oriented. Able to handle multiple tasks under very tight deadlines. What's in it for you?
